The brief

The Broadcasting Unit at the Houses of Parliament in Westminster is responsible for recording and streaming high quality pictures and sound of all proceedings taking place on the Parliamentary Estate, whether from within the House of Commons Chamber, the House of Lords Chamber, Westminster Hall, Lords Grand Committee or any of the many Committee Rooms, together with facilitating and broadcasting proceedings that include contributions from participants in remote locations.

The Houses of Parliament intend to appoint a maximum of 6 companies with a proven capability in design and installation of broadcast facilities including within occupied historic listed buildings to a framework agreement for Broadcast Design and Installation Work.

The design function will involve using a written specification (provided by the Houses of Parliament) to produce detailed schematics, wiring schedules and physical layouts for broadcast quality video and audio systems.

These systems will be required to meet internationally recognised standards.

Successful contractors will be required to install such systems in various locations on or associated with the Parliamentary Estate, including the Grade I listed Palace of Westminster.
